Transaction 6c87323824b7255f50b6f33a3639059dbe7882a4d8907878ed0d96e852128212
1 Input
1 Output
-
6c87323824b7255f50b6f33a3639059dbe7882a4d8907878ed0d96e852128212:0
- value
- 135646
- script pubkey
- OP_0 OP_PUSHBYTES_20 6cd55b6b9089d813e1d15ab2d7e8ba74406c728c
- address
- bc1qdn24k6us38vp8cw3t2ed0696w3qxcu5vyy75wf